The Legacy of Ladislav Sutnar: A Pioneer in Modern Graphic Design

Ladislav Sutnar was an influential figure in modern graphic design who revolutionized the field during his time. He spent most of his life creating art that was not only visually appealing but also easy to understand. Sutnar was born in Prague, Czechoslovakia, and lived from 1897 to 1976. He is considered to be one of the pioneers of modernist design, and his innovative ideas continue to influence designers today. In this article, we will delve into the life and work of Ladislav Sutnar, exploring his significant contributions to graphic design and his lasting legacy.

Early Life of Ladislav Sutnar

Ladislav Sutnar was born into a Czech family in the city of Pilsen, where he spent most of his childhood. During this time, he developed an interest in graphics and design, which he pursued throughout his life. Sutnar moved to Prague to attend art school, where he studied painting and drawing before switching his focus to graphic design.

Career and Contributions

Sutnar began his design career in the 1920s in Prague, where he worked on various projects ranging from advertisements to exhibitions. He collaborated with architects and other artists to create exciting new designs that blended typography, image, and layout into a harmonious whole.

One of Sutnar’s significant contributions to graphic design was his creation of the information design style, which revolutionized the way information was presented. Information design uses simple, clear visuals to convey complex information, and Sutnar was one of its pioneers. He believed that design could simplify even the most complicated of ideas through its use of color, typography, and layout.

Sutnar’s design style was also innovative in its use of negative space, which he used to emphasize the essential aspects of the design. His designs were minimalistic and modern, with a focus on the user experience. Sutnar believed that design should be functional, not just aesthetically pleasing, which is still a fundamental principle of design to this day.

Legacy of Ladislav Sutnar

Ladislav Sutnar’s innovative ideas revolutionized the design industry and had a lasting impact on his colleagues and younger artists. Sutnar’s design approach influenced contemporary designers like Paul Rand, who adopted Sutnar’s minimalist aesthetic and precise use of typography.

Sutnar’s influence can be seen in advertising campaigns globally, his work spans from Europe, Asia to America. In 1955, Sutnar was given the chance to move to the United States, where he continued his work with companies like IBM, F.W. Dodge Company, and even designing the famous “Sweet ‘N Low” logo. His design philosophy was truly global, which is what made him a standout figure in the field of graphic design history.
